Output 5326bf9bb614780810c27306bfe22da9976df150d6a5fa0598c9305679b78716:1

value
50050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4e476a50129d2033937e8c484941ca2aa50b3ff OP_EQUAL
address
3M6gs8YpBqr85LgWMtSfTjKf3SNcgigaWc
transaction
5326bf9bb614780810c27306bfe22da9976df150d6a5fa0598c9305679b78716
confirmations
368086
spent
true